Qu’est-ce que l’héritage vb net?

British Airways fait-elle partie de la Star Alliance?
Héritage dans VB.RAPPORTER. Héritage est l’idée qu’une classe, appelée sous-classe, peut être basée sur une autre classe, appelée classe de base. Héritage fournit un mécanisme pour créer des hiérarchies d’objets. Mise en œuvre héritage est aussi une autre façon VB.RAPPORTER prend en charge le polymorphisme.

Ici, qu’est-ce que l’héritage dans .NET avec l’exemple?

Héritage est une fonctionnalité des langages de programmation orientés objet qui vous permet de définir une classe de base qui fournit des fonctionnalités spécifiques (données et comportement) et de définir des classes dérivées qui soit hériter ou remplacer cette fonctionnalité.

Deuxièmement, quels sont les avantages de l’héritage dans VB net? Avantages de l’héritage dans VB.Rapporter Réduit l’ambiguïté – Le code une fois écrit peut être utilisé plusieurs fois. Par conséquent, il élimine les doublons et rend le code sans ambiguïté. Réutilisabilité – Il suit la règle de créer une fois et d’utiliser plusieurs fois.

En outre, qu’est-ce que l’héritage visuel dans VB net?

Pour créer des formulaires Windows cohérents dans vb.rapporter et c #, nous utilisons héritage visuel. Héritage visuel nous permet de réutiliser le formulaire Windows et également d’étendre la fonctionnalité sous plusieurs formes. Implémenter Héritage visuel, nous créons un formulaire Windows (formulaire de base) et hériter formulaires à partir du formulaire de base.

VB net prend-il en charge l’héritage multiple?

C ++ prend en charge l’héritage multiple, mais C # et VB.RAPPORTER ne le faites pas. Ils suivent le chemin Java en permettant héritage à partir d’une seule classe de base. Un héritage relation signifie une relation IS A entre deux classes.

Table des matières

Qu’est-ce que l’héritage expliquer?

Héritage est un mécanisme dans lequel une classe acquiert la propriété d’une autre classe. Par exemple, un enfant hérite les traits de ses parents. Avec héritage, nous pouvons réutiliser les champs et les méthodes de la classe existante. D’où, héritage facilite la réutilisabilité et constitue un concept important des POO.

Qu’entend-on par héritage multiple?

Héritage multiple est une caractéristique de certains langages de programmation informatique orientés objet dans lesquels un objet ou une classe peut hériter caractéristiques et fonctionnalités de plusieurs objets parents ou classes parentes.

Comment l’héritage est-il utile?

Les avantages de héritage: Définition des relations entre les classes, organisation des classes en groupes et remplacement hérité méthodes – en font l’un des concepts fondamentaux de la programmation orientée objet. Bon usage de héritage est essentiel pour développer des solutions orientées objet efficaces.

Qu’est-ce que le polymorphisme POO?

Dans programmation orientée objet, polymorphisme fait référence à la capacité d’un langage de programmation à traiter les objets différemment en fonction de leur type de données ou de leur classe. Plus spécifiquement, c’est la possibilité de redéfinir des méthodes pour les classes dérivées.

Quels sont les types d’héritage?

Types d’héritage en C ++

Plusieurs Héritage. Hiérarchique Héritage. À plusieurs niveaux Héritage. Hybride Héritage (également connu sous le nom de Virtual Héritage)

Quel est l’exemple en temps réel de l’héritage?

le réel vie exemple d’héritage est l’enfant et les parents, toutes les propriétés du père sont hérité par son fils.

Qu’est-ce qu’une interface?

En informatique, un interface est une frontière partagée à travers laquelle deux ou plusieurs composants séparés d’un système informatique échangent des informations. L’échange peut se faire entre des logiciels, du matériel informatique, des périphériques, des humains et des combinaisons de ceux-ci.

Qu’est-ce que l’héritage et le polymorphisme?

Héritage crée une classe qui dérive sa fonctionnalité d’une classe déjà existante. D’autre part, polymorphisme est une interface qui peut être définie sous plusieurs formes. Héritage est implémenté sur les classes alors que le polymorphisme est implémenté sur les méthodes / fonctions.

Comment hériter d’une classe dans VB net?

Classer les méthodes et les propriétés doivent être marquées comme remplaçables pour permettre héritage. UNE classer cette hérite à partir d’une base classer doit marquer les méthodes qui sont remplacées avec le mot clé Overrides. Enfin, si un classer ne peut pas être hérité de, cela doit être indiqué avec le mot clé NotInheritable.

Qu’est-ce que l’héritage unique?

Héritage unique permet à une classe dérivée de hériter propriétés et comportement d’un Célibataire classe parente. Héritage est l’une des principales caractéristiques de la programmation orientée objet (POO).

Qu’est-ce qu’une interface dans VB net?

Interfaces définir les propriétés, méthodes et événements que les classes peuvent implémenter. Interfaces sont mieux dans les situations où vous n’avez pas à hériter de l’implémentation d’une classe de base.

Qu’est-ce que l’héritage de propriété?

Héritage est la pratique de transmettre biens, titres, dettes, droits et obligations lors du décès d’un individu. Les règles de héritage diffèrent d’une société à l’autre et ont évolué au fil du temps.

Qu’est-ce que le polymorphisme dans VB net?

Polymorphisme en VB.RAPPORTER. Polymorphisme est le concept selon lequel différents objets ont différentes implémentations de la même caractéristique. Étant donné deux classes différentes avec les mêmes propriétés et méthodes, une variable de type objet pourrait être utilisée pour instancier un objet de l’une ou l’autre classe.

Qu’est-ce que l’héritage Quels sont les différents types d’héritage en Java?

Sur la base de la classe, il peut y avoir trois types d’héritage en java: unique, multiniveau et hiérarchique. Dans Java programmation, multiple et hybride héritage est pris en charge via l’interface uniquement.

Qu’est-ce que l’héritage hybride?

Héritage hybride est une combinaison de plusieurs héritage et multi-niveaux héritage. Une classe est dérivée de deux classes comme dans plusieurs héritage. Cependant, l’une des classes parentes n’est pas une classe de base. C’est une classe dérivée.

Qu’entendez-vous par abstraction?

Abstraction (du latin abs, signification loin de et trahere, signification dessiner) est le processus qui consiste à retirer ou à supprimer des caractéristiques de quelque chose afin de le réduire à un ensemble de caractéristiques essentielles. Abstraction est lié à la fois à l’encapsulation et au masquage des données.

Qu’est-ce que la méthode cache?

Masquage de méthode signifie que la sous-classe a défini une classe méthode avec la même signature qu’une classe méthode dans la superclasse. Dans ce cas, le méthode de la superclasse est masquée par la sous-classe. Cela signifie que: La version d’un méthode qui est exécuté ne sera PAS déterminé par l’objet qui est utilisé pour l’invoquer.

N’oubliez pas de partager les réponses sur Facebook et Twitter !